Understanding Open Steel Flooring Panels
Open steel flooring panels are typically made from high-quality steel, featuring a series of openings or perforations that provide ventilation and drainage while maintaining structural integrity. These panels are designed to support heavy loads and are often used in environments where durability and safety are paramount. The punched holes or openings in the flooring facilitate air circulation, preventing the buildup of heat and moisture, which can be crucial in industrial settings.
Advantages of Open Steel Flooring Panels
1. Strength and Durability One of the most significant benefits of using steel for flooring is its inherent strength. Steel panels can withstand heavy traffic and significant weight, making them ideal for warehouses, factories, and commercial spaces where heavy equipment is in use.
2. Lightweight Design Despite their strength, open steel flooring panels are relatively lightweight compared to other flooring options. This characteristic simplifies installation and reduces the structural load on buildings, potentially lowering construction costs.
3. Easy Maintenance The open design of these panels allows for easy cleaning and maintenance. Dust, debris, and spills can be cleaned without the hassle of removing the flooring, making it a practical choice for environments that require stringent hygiene standards, such as food processing facilities.
4. Aesthetic Appeal Open steel flooring panels are not just functional; they can also enhance the aesthetic appeal of a space. With a variety of finishes available, including painted and galvanized options, these panels can be tailored to match the design theme of a building, providing a modern and industrial look.
5. Sustainability Steel is a recyclable material, and using open steel flooring panels contributes to sustainable construction practices. By opting for steel, builders can reduce their carbon footprint and contribute to environmental conservation.
Applications of Open Steel Flooring Panels
Open steel flooring panels are utilized in a variety of applications across different sectors. Some common uses include
- Manufacturing Facilities Their load-bearing capacity and ease of maintenance make them particularly suitable for warehouses and production facilities where heavy machinery is operated.
- Retail Spaces Many retail environments adopt these panels for their modern aesthetics and practicality. They can create unique shopping experiences while providing durability.
- Parking Structures Open steel flooring panels are often used in parking garages and structures due to their ability to handle heavy vehicles and their drainage capabilities, which reduce the risk of water accumulation.
- Walkways and Platforms In industrial settings, these panels are frequently used for catwalks, walkways, and elevated platforms where safety is critical.
